Applied Epic
enterpriseComprehensive end-to-end agency management system for property and casualty insurance brokers handling policies, billing, claims, and client relationships.
Epic Connect, enabling real-time, automated policy downloads and exchanges with hundreds of carriers.
Applied Epic is a comprehensive cloud-based agency management system (AMS) from Applied Systems, tailored for insurance brokers and agencies to manage the entire client lifecycle. It handles policy administration, quoting, billing, CRM, claims management, and reporting in a unified platform. Known for its scalability and deep carrier integrations, it supports multi-line insurance operations and drives efficiency through automation and analytics.
Pros
- Extensive integrations with over 500 carriers for seamless quoting and policy downloads
- Robust automation, AI-driven insights, and customizable workflows
- Scalable for growing brokerages with strong reporting and compliance tools
Cons
- Steep learning curve due to its comprehensive and complex interface
- High implementation time and costs
- Premium pricing may not suit very small agencies
Best For
Mid-to-large insurance brokerages needing a scalable, enterprise-grade platform with deep industry integrations.
Pricing
Custom subscription pricing based on agency size, users, and modules; typically starts at $5,000+ per month for mid-sized firms with per-user fees around $100-200.
HawkSoft
enterpriseRobust agency management software tailored for independent insurance brokers with policy management, accounting, and automation features.
Download Center for seamless, automated policy retrieval and imaging from 300+ carriers
HawkSoft is a robust agency management software tailored for independent insurance brokers and agencies, providing end-to-end tools for policy management, client tracking, accounting, and carrier communications. It excels in automating workflows like policy downloads from over 300 carriers, generating comparative ratings, and producing detailed reports for compliance and business insights. With both desktop and mobile apps, it supports efficient operations for agencies handling personal and commercial lines.
Pros
- Extensive carrier integrations with automated policy downloads
- Powerful reporting and analytics for informed decision-making
- Reliable customer support and regular updates
Cons
- Steep learning curve for new users due to feature depth
- Desktop-heavy interface feels dated compared to modern web apps
- Pricing can be high for smaller agencies
Best For
Mid-sized independent insurance agencies seeking comprehensive, carrier-integrated management without needing extensive customization.
Pricing
Quote-based pricing starting around $150-250 per user/month, with modules and agency size influencing total cost; no public tiers.
AMS360
enterpriseFull-featured management platform for insurance agencies supporting policy administration, customer service, and producer tools.
Advanced Policy Download Center enabling automated, real-time policy data retrieval from hundreds of carriers
AMS360 by Vertafore is a robust agency management system (AMS) tailored for insurance brokers and independent agencies, centralizing policy management, client servicing, billing, accounting, and reporting. It excels in automating workflows like policy downloads from carriers, claims tracking, and producer commissions. Designed for scalability, it supports agencies of varying sizes with modular add-ons for enhanced functionality.
Pros
- Deep integrations with over 300 carriers for seamless policy downloads and data exchange
- Comprehensive reporting and automation tools for efficient back-office operations
- Scalable architecture suitable for growing agencies with modular expansions
Cons
- Steep learning curve and outdated user interface requiring extensive training
- High implementation and ongoing costs with custom quoting
- Limited native mobile app functionality, relying on web access
Best For
Mid-to-large insurance brokerages seeking powerful, carrier-integrated management for complex operations.
Pricing
Custom quote-based pricing, typically $150-$300 per user/month plus one-time implementation fees starting at $10,000+.
EZLynx
enterpriseIntegrated quoting, rating, and agency management system streamlining carrier connections and client workflows for brokers.
Comparative Rater enabling simultaneous quotes from 400+ carriers across multiple lines
EZLynx is a robust insurance agency management software platform designed for brokers, offering comparative rating across hundreds of carriers for personal, commercial, and employee benefits lines. It integrates agency management system (AMS) features like policy tracking, client portals, marketing automation, and compliance tools to streamline operations. The solution emphasizes efficiency in quoting, renewals, and client servicing, making it a go-to for agencies handling diverse insurance portfolios.
Pros
- Powerful comparative rater supporting 400+ carriers for fast multi-line quoting
- Comprehensive AMS with automation for workflows, task management, and reporting
- Strong integrations, mobile app, and client portal for accessibility
Cons
- Higher pricing tier may deter small agencies
- Steep learning curve for full feature utilization
- Occasional reports of support delays and UI glitches
Best For
Mid-sized insurance brokerages needing advanced comparative rating and integrated management tools.
Pricing
Quote-based pricing; typically $150-$300 per user/month based on agency size, modules, and carrier access.
AgencyBloc
specializedCRM and sales automation software designed for health and life insurance brokers to manage leads, enrollments, and compliance.
Integrated Enrollment Center for streamlined client onboarding and carrier submissions
AgencyBloc is a CRM and agency management platform tailored for life, health, and Medicare insurance brokers, offering tools for client management, enrollment processing, commission tracking, and compliance. It automates administrative tasks like renewals, reporting, and carrier integrations while maintaining HIPAA compliance. The software helps agencies streamline operations, improve client retention, and scale efficiently.
Pros
- Highly specialized for life/health insurance with enrollment and commission modules
- HIPAA-compliant and secure for sensitive client data
- Strong reporting and automation for renewals and workflows
Cons
- Pricing escalates quickly for advanced features and larger teams
- Limited customization compared to enterprise-level competitors
- Fewer integrations with non-health carriers
Best For
Small to mid-sized life, health, and Medicare insurance agencies seeking compliant CRM and enrollment tools.
Pricing
Starts at $49/user/month (Core), $79/user/month (Advanced), with custom Enterprise pricing.
NowCerts
specializedCloud-based agency management tool with ACORD forms, payments, and digital workflows for modern insurance brokers.
Real-time automated policy downloads from 300+ carriers, eliminating manual data entry.
NowCerts is a cloud-based agency management system (AMS) designed specifically for independent insurance brokers and agencies, automating key workflows like policy management, client tracking, billing, and commissions. It excels in real-time policy downloads from over 300 carriers, seamless integrations with payment processors, and a robust client portal for self-service. The platform emphasizes mobility with a native app and straightforward reporting to streamline daily operations for growing agencies.
Pros
- Intuitive interface with quick onboarding and minimal training required
- Automated real-time policy downloads and billing save significant time
- Affordable pricing with strong value for small to mid-sized agencies
Cons
- Reporting tools lack advanced customization compared to enterprise solutions
- Limited scalability for very large agencies with complex needs
- Customer support can have variable response times during peak periods
Best For
Small to mid-sized independent insurance agencies seeking an affordable, user-friendly AMS with strong automation for policy and billing management.
Pricing
Starts at $75 per user per month (billed annually), with additional transaction fees for billing and downloads; custom enterprise pricing available.
BindHQ
specializedWholesale and brokerage platform automating submissions, binding, and bordereaux for insurance brokers.
Bind Rooms for real-time, collaborative policy negotiations with carriers and underwriters
BindHQ is a cloud-based insurance broker management platform designed specifically for commercial lines brokers, MGAs, and wholesalers to streamline submission management, quoting, and policy binding. It automates workflows from intake to issuance, featuring real-time carrier collaboration, e-signatures, and integrations with major agency management systems like AMS360 and EZLynx. The software emphasizes speed and efficiency, helping brokers reduce bind times and manual errors while providing tools for task automation and reporting.
Pros
- Robust submission and binding automation accelerates policy placement
- Seamless integrations with carriers and AMS platforms
- Intuitive interface with real-time collaboration tools
Cons
- Limited advanced CRM and client servicing depth compared to full-suite competitors
- Reporting and analytics could be more customizable
- Pricing lacks transparency and may be higher for smaller agencies
Best For
Mid-sized commercial insurance brokers and MGAs prioritizing fast bind times and workflow automation over comprehensive CRM.
Pricing
Custom subscription pricing starting at around $150/user/month, scaled by users, volume, and features; contact for quote.
Insly
specializedCloud-native insurance management software for brokers offering policy issuance, renewals, and claims handling.
Broker-specific client portal with self-service policy management and digital document signing
Insly is a cloud-based insurance management platform tailored for brokers, insurers, and MGAs, providing end-to-end automation for policy administration, client management, claims processing, and billing. It supports multi-channel distribution, seamless integrations with over 100 insurance carriers, and compliance with European regulations like IDD and GDPR. The software features a user-friendly interface, mobile app, and client self-service portal to enhance operational efficiency and customer experience.
Pros
- Comprehensive all-in-one toolkit covering policies, claims, billing, and reporting
- Strong carrier integrations and automation for renewals/endorsements
- Multi-language, multi-currency support ideal for international brokers
Cons
- Pricing scales quickly for smaller teams
- Steeper learning curve for advanced customizations
- Primarily optimized for European markets with limited US focus
Best For
Mid-sized insurance brokers in Europe needing scalable automation and carrier integrations.
Pricing
Custom subscription pricing starting at ~€99/user/month, based on users, modules, and carrier integrations.
QQ Catalyst
enterpriseBrokerage management system providing accounting, commissions, and policy tracking for insurance intermediaries.
Real-time comparative rater and quoting engine integrated directly with major insurers
QQ Catalyst is a cloud-based agency management software tailored for insurance brokers, offering end-to-end tools for client management, policy tracking, quoting, billing, and claims processing. It features seamless integrations with major Canadian insurance carriers and provides mobile access for on-the-go productivity. The platform emphasizes automation and reporting to help brokers streamline operations and improve efficiency.
Pros
- Robust integrations with over 50 Canadian carriers
- Comprehensive policy and client management tools
- Strong automation and workflow features
Cons
- Pricing can be high for smaller agencies
- Primarily focused on Canadian market
- Steep initial learning curve for advanced features
Best For
Mid-sized insurance brokerages in Canada seeking a scalable, all-in-one management solution with deep carrier integrations.
Pricing
Custom subscription pricing starting around $150/user/month, depending on users, modules, and customizations; contact for quote.
RiskWrite
specializedDigital brokerage platform for commercial lines insurance with tools for placements, renewals, and client servicing.
AI-driven Renewal Engine that automates 80% of renewal data capture and submission
RiskWrite is a cloud-based insurance brokerage management platform tailored for commercial lines brokers, automating key workflows like client onboarding, policy placement, renewals, and servicing. It provides a digital client portal for self-service, robust data analytics, and seamless integrations with insurer systems to reduce manual data entry. The software emphasizes efficiency and compliance, helping brokers scale operations without adding headcount.
Pros
- Advanced workflow automation for renewals and placements
- User-friendly client portal enhancing broker-client engagement
- Strong analytics and reporting for data-driven decisions
Cons
- Pricing lacks transparency and can be premium for smaller firms
- Limited customization options compared to enterprise solutions
- Steeper learning curve for non-tech-savvy users during onboarding
Best For
Mid-sized commercial insurance brokers seeking to automate operations and improve client retention without complex implementations.
Pricing
Custom subscription pricing based on users and modules; typically starts at $100-200 per user/month, with enterprise quotes required.
